WebWithin the fat content, a 1 large egg contains 1.55 g of saturated fat, 0 g of trans fat, 0.68 g of polyunsaturated fat and 1.91 g of monounsaturated fat. To reduce the risk of heart diseases, it is best to consume items low in cholesterol and the cholesterol count in a 1 Large 1 large egg is 212 mg. WebMar 20, 2024 · True, many high cholesterol foods are also high in saturated fat or trans fats.   But the egg is not one of them. One egg has 5 grams of fat (about 8 percent of daily value), of which only 1.5 grams is saturated. Because eggs are often enjoyed with high-fat foods such as cheese (in scrambled or omelets) or fried with bacon and sausage ...
